10% jump in the General Import Price Index in Industry in July due to international price increases in oil and natural gas
Import prices in industry jumped 10% in July, on an annual basis, with international oil and natural gas price increases significantly boosting costs for the Greek industry.
The General Import Price Index in Industry continued its strong upward trend in July 2026, recording an annual increase of 10% and a monthly increase of 4.4%, according to ELSTAT data. More specifically, the General Import Price Index in Industry, with a base year of 2021=100.0 and a reference month of July 2026, recorded a significant increase on an annual basis. The general import price index in industry increased in July by 10% on an annual basis, mainly due to the rise in prices from countries outside the eurozone, according to ELSTAT, and increases in oil and natural gas.
Import prices in industry jumped by 10% in July compared to the corresponding index in July 2025, compared to a decrease of 2.1% that occurred when comparing the corresponding indices of the year 2025 with 2024.
